Transaction 86ba72f5727e5d140988372945165add63eb36d4258fcb720dcc95485f91f69c

1 Input
2 Outputs
  • 86ba72f5727e5d140988372945165add63eb36d4258fcb720dcc95485f91f69c:0
  • value  740000
    address  3J8ydHPiJEyWU4xKF4iaMGTMx7bNhmFvHt
  • 86ba72f5727e5d140988372945165add63eb36d4258fcb720dcc95485f91f69c:1
  • value  42557276
    address  33o1CdqKv9b6XLh3oKW419vnxpuXYLWoNz